🏐 Passing on the ❌ — Master Ball Control, One Rep at a Time

In volleyball, great passes don’t just happen. They're built through thousands of intentional reps. They start in practice, in warm-ups, and yes — even in your own living room. If you want to elevate your ball control, this drill is one of the simplest, most effective tools you can add to your training routine. And the best part? You can do it anywhere.

Here’s how it works:


🎯 Step 1: Mark the X.
Use anything — tape, chalk, a piece of paper, or even a sock. Place it on the ground right in front of you. That "X" is your accuracy zone — your visual cue to focus your passing form and target control.

🧍‍♂️ Step 2: Build your posture.
Start in a balanced, athletic stance. Feet shoulder-width apart. Knees slightly bent. Arms out in front — firm, locked, and ready. Think of your arms as one solid, steady platform. Your hands don’t move. Your angle doesn’t shift.

🦵 Step 3: Work the legs.
This is where the real control comes from. Cushion the ball with your legs, not your arms. Stay light on your feet, and use your knees to absorb and redirect the ball. It’s all about controlled movement, not swinging at the ball or chasing it.

🔁 Step 4: Repetition is the magic.
Pass, reset. Pass, reset.
Up, down, pass. Up, down, pass.
Feel the rhythm. Focus on your technique. Every rep is a step toward becoming more consistent, more accurate, more confident under pressure.

💥 Why this drill matters:
This drill isn’t flashy. It doesn’t require expensive equipment or a full court. But it teaches you the fundamentals that win games:

  • Consistency in your platform

  • Discipline in your form

  • Balance and control in your movement

  • Accuracy in your touch

You’re not just learning how to pass — you’re learning how to control the ball under pressure, how to adjust with your legs, and how to become reliable on serve receive, no matter where you’re standing.
